[Korean Scholarship Information] 2025 Ministry of Education Korean Language Exchange Scholarship Selection
Eligible Partner Universities: Myongji University, Sookmyung Women's University (limited to sister schools)
Eligibility Criteria:
Applicants must meet all of the following requirements to be eligible for selection:
- Must hold the nationality of the Republic of China (Taiwan).
- Must have achieved a score of 80 or above in any semester of Korean language coursework or have passed at least Level 2 of the Korean language proficiency test.
- Must be able to study abroad during the specified period. (At the time of recommendation, students' commitment to study in Korea should be thoroughly evaluated, including their ability to live independently, family support, the international situation involving North and South Korea, natural disasters, current pandemic status, etc.)
- Must be a current undergraduate student or a graduating senior who has never received this specific scholarship. Note: Graduating seniors are not eligible to choose Chonbuk National University as their preferred institution. Graduates are not eligible to apply.
- Must be recommended by their current university.
Internal Application Deadline: From now until May 12, 2025. All paper application materials must be submitted to Room 315, St. Joseph Hall.
Scholarship Duration: 6 months, from September 1, 2025 to February 28, 2026
Required Documents (2 copies each, in the following order):
- Application Form
- Korea University Mutual Language Training Scholarship Application Form
- Resume in Korean or English (maximum two A4 pages)
- Study Plan in Korean or English (maximum two A4 pages)
- Photocopies of official transcripts (in English) for all years of university study and above
- One letter of recommendation from a faculty member (in Korean or English)
- Proof of Korean course score (80 or above, must be marked on the transcript) or Level 2+ Korean proficiency test certificate. If the test results are pending, a written declaration may be submitted temporarily.
- Supporting documents for personal experiences or outstanding achievements (in Korean or English; optional if none)
Selection Process: University internal preliminary selection, followed by Ministry of Education secondary selection (document review + interview)
Result Announcement: Mid-June 2025
Note: Those selected by the Ministry of Education must complete the university's initial review process for overseas study in the 2025 academic year.
